Former Australia batter David Warner will play in The Hundred for the first time having been signed by London Spirit. The 38-year-old was initially signed by Southern Brave for the first edition of The Hundred in 2020 before it was cancelled because of Covid-19, but had not been picked up since. Ireland’s men have called off plans to host a multi-format series against Afghanistan this year “for financial reasons”. Ireland were scheduled to play one Test against the Afghans, as well as three ODIs and three T20s, according to the Men’s Future Tours Programme. The 150th anniversary fixture between England and Australia to celebrate the first men’s Test match will be a day-night contest at the Melbourne Cricket Ground. Cricket Australia has said the one-off fixture will take place at the MCG, which has a capacity of approximately 100,000, from 11-15 March 2027. The MCG played host to the...
